it is just me or have the markets been crazy recently? risk is nearly always in the 90s and prices are flying around.
That risk meter number is an expression of volatility. Volatility works both ways, so it's more useful as a guide to staking rather than 'risk' per se. Depending on how you approach it volatility can be very beneficial. It all comes back to the old chestnut that every market has its strategy.
